Since we are interested in computing the critical buckling load, we will consider the beam to be at the onset of buckling. Accordingly, we will assume that the de ection is very small ( u 0 2 1) and that the transverse shear force V 2 is very small compared to the normal force N 1 (V 2 N 1).
